Перейти к содержимому

Уважаемый гость, если у Вас возникли проблемы с регистрацией, просьба обратиться на почту admin@pawno-crmp.ru
Для полного доступа ко всем функциям, Вам необходимо зарегистрироваться и авторизоваться.
На нашем форуме, можно заказать рекламу в виде блока справа.


Фотография

Краш из-за пикапа


Лучший Ответ Myrka , 10 Январь 2017 - 10:48

Vestorn

 
   if(newkeys == KEY_WALK)// Проверка на кнопку ALT
	{
		for(new house = 1; house <= AllHouse; house++)
		{
			if(IsPlayerInRangeOfPoint(playerid,1.0,House[house][hvX],House[house][hvY],House[house][hvZ]) && GetPlayerVirtualWorld(playerid) == House[house][hvWorld])
			{
				if(!strcmp(House[house][hOwner],"Nones",false))
				{
					new str[255];
					format(str,sizeof(str),"\
					{F0FFF0}Дом на продаже\n\n\
					{F0FFF0}Цена: {00FF00}%d {F0FFF0}руб - {00FF00}%s\n\
					{F0FFF0}Требуемый уровень : {00FF00}%d {F0FFF0}- {00FF00}%s\n\
					\n\
					{F0FFF0}Если хотите купить нажмите \"Купить\"\n\
					Если не хотите нажмите \"Закрыть\""
					,House[house][hPrice],(PlayerInfo[playerid][pMoney] < House[house][hPrice]?("Недостаточно"):("Достаточно"))
					,House[house][hLevel],House[house][hKlass],(PlayerInfo[playerid][pLevel] < House[house][hLevel]?("Недостаточный"):("Достаточный")));
					
					if(PlayerInfo[playerid][pLevel] < House[house][hLevel] || PlayerInfo[playerid][pMoney] < House[house][hPrice])
					{
						return ShowPlayerDialog(playerid, 10000,0,"Продажа Владения",str,"Закрыть","");
					}
					else
					{
						SetPVarInt(playerid,"house_active",house);
						return ShowPlayerDialog(playerid, 7545,0,"Продажа Владения",str,"Купить","Закрыть");
					}
				}
				else
				{
					new arend[32];
					if(House[house][hNick1]) format(arend,32,"%s",House[house][hNick1]);
					new str[255];
					format(str,sizeof(str),"\
					{F0FFF0}Дом\n\n\
					{F0FFF0}Владелец: {FF4500}%s\n\
					{F0FFF0}Статус: {00FF00}%s\n\
					{F0FFF0}Аренда: {00FF00}%s\n\
					\n\
					{F0FFF0}Если хотите войти нажмите \"Войти\"\n\
					Если не хотите нажмите \"Закрыть\""
					,House[house][hOwner]
					,((House[house][hLock] == 0) ? ("Открыт"):("Закрыт")),
					arend);
					if(House[house][hLock] != 0)
					{
						return ShowPlayerDialog(playerid, 10000,0,"Дом",str,"Закрыть","");
					}
					if(House[house][hLock] != 1)
					{
						SetPVarInt(playerid,"house_active",house);
						return ShowPlayerDialog(playerid, 7546,0,"Дом",str,"Войти","Закрыть");
					}
				}
			}
			else if(IsPlayerInRangeOfPoint(playerid,1.0,House[house][hiX],House[house][hiY],House[house][hiZ]) && GetPlayerVirtualWorld(playerid) == house)
			{
				SetPlayerPos(playerid,House[house][hvX],House[house][hvY],House[house][hvZ]);
				SetPlayerVirtualWorld(playerid,House[house][hvWorld]);
				SetPlayerInterior(playerid,House[house][hvInt]);
				return true;
			}
		}
	}
	return true;
}

Попробуйте
P.S Брал из подходящего мода, там не крашит

Перейти к сообщению »


  • Закрытая тема Тема закрыта
В теме одно сообщение

#1
offline   Vestorn

Vestorn
  • 0
    • Сообщений: 33
    • Регистрация: 26.12.16

Пожалуйста войдите или зарегистрируйтесь чтобы увидить ссылку.

Крашит , когда я наступаю на пикап дома ...Помогите решить проблему


  • 0

#2
offline   Myrka

Myrka
  • 47
    • Сообщений: 182
    • Регистрация: 07.04.16
✓  Лучший Ответ

Vestorn

Пожалуйста войдите или зарегистрируйтесь чтобы увидить ссылку.

Попробуйте
P.S Брал из подходящего мода, там не крашит


  • 1


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ных